Can I grow two lepto on the same rock without them going to war with each other? I have a mr. Freeze and I’m looking to pair it with something.

Yes, you can grow multiple leptos next to eachother - the one I recommend is the Jack O lantern lepto if you can find one. They have completely different colours to the cool colours of Mr Freeze leptos.
